Sun in Ableiges, France

All you need to know about the sun in Ableiges, France.

The Sun rises at 06:12 and sets at 21:46. These times are essential for planning outdoor activities, photography, or just enjoying nature.

The golden hour is the period of soft, warm light perfect for photography and occurs shortly after sunrise and just before sunset. In Ableiges, the golden hour starts at 05:49 and ends at 07:00 in the morning and then again at 20:58 in the evening, ending at 22:10.

Civil twilight is the first and last phase of twilight. In the morning, civil dawn begins at 05:33, marking the time when there's enough light for most outdoor activities. In the evening, civil dusk happens at 22:25, right after sunset at 21:46.

Nautical twilight is the period when the Sun is 6-12 degrees below the horizon, commonly used by sailors to navigate at sea. In Ableiges, nautical dawn starts at 04:40 and nautical dusk occurs at 23:19.

Astronomical twilight occurs when the Sun is 12-18 degrees below the horizon, and the sky is dark enough for astronomers to observe faint celestial objects. Astronomical dawn in Ableiges starts at 03:26, while astronomical dusk ends at 00:32.
